Exclamation Shifter Malfunction After Clutch Install

Hey, so I just switched out my Factory Clutch for a Stage 2 Competition Clutch. After getting *almost* everything reassembled, I ran into a problem with the shifter… After setting it in place and putting the codder pin (don’t know if I spelled that right) it is successful in shifting to all gears EXCEPT 2nd… It sounds/feels as if it is just being blocked off, but anyway, it is ONLY 2nd gear that I am unable to shift into. Anyone have any thoughts or ideas? Thank you.

If the top plate adjustment is suspected, try lifting the lockout and fish around for the second gear gate. If easily found, it's the adjustment. It should be carefully adjusted so first and second can be engaged without rubbing the sides of the gates. That wear is against delicate parts of the gear selection mechanism inside the transmission.

I had this same thing happen the first time I reinstalled my trans and shifter. The problem for me was an ill-adjusted lock-out plate. It "felt" like I was shifting into first, but in reality I was shifting into reverse. So of course if you come straight back from being in reverse, it won't go into 2nd gear because you're not in the right position.

Once I realized what was happening, I shifted into reverse and then slowly pulled it out while still lined up with the reverse gear position, moved it slightly to the right and then pushed it forward until it slotted into first gear. Once you're in first, set the position of the shifter plate until it is in contact with the lockout collar to get it approximately in the right position. After that, fine tune the position to ensure that you always have a smooth shift into first without going into reverse.
